The Microbiology and Molecular Manager provides administrative, operational, and technical leadership for Microbiology and Molecular Diagnostics services within the Core Laboratory, including oversight and optimization of existing microbiology automation platforms such as WASPLab and digital microbiology systems.This individual:
1) is responsible for overseeing daily operations including bacteriology, virology, mycology, parasitology, antimicrobial susceptibility testing (AST), and molecular diagnostics (PCR/NAAT) 2) ensures efficient laboratory workflow, high-quality test performance, regulatory compliance, and optimal utilization of total laboratory automation (TLA) 3) responsible for maximizing the performance and value of automation systems to support centralized testing across multiple hospital sites 4) collaborates closely with the Core Laboratory Medical Director, Infectious Disease physicians, Infection Prevention, Pharmacy, and hospital leadership to support clinical decision-making, antimicrobial stewardship, and infection control initiatives. Education, Experience and Training Bachelor's degree in clinical laboratory science, microbiology, molecular biology, or related field required. ASCP certification (MLS or equivalent) preferred. Minimum five (5) years of microbiology and/or molecular laboratory experience required. Minimum two (2) years of supervisory or leadership experience preferred. Experience with microbiology automation platforms (e.g., WASPLab or equivalent) strongly preferred.
